Странные пикселированные белые границы. Ubuntu Xenial (16.04) [duplicate]

Ни с того ни с сего я начал получать эти странные границы вокруг моих окон. Это происходит либо после возвращения из полноэкранных приложений, либо после перезагрузки системы. Перезагрузка устраняет эту проблему, но только временно. Я не обновлял свои графические драйверы (не вручную, возможно, автоматически) и не испытывал никаких проблем с момента установки в прошлом году.

Моя видеокарта - NVIDIA Quadro K1000M, и я использую бинарный драйвер NVIDIA версии 375.39 с момента запуска. Я еще не пробовал изменять драйверы, чтобы проверить, устранит ли это проблему или нет.

image of white borders

11
задан 24 March 2017 в 02:37

3 ответа

Its не решение по сути, но это помогает удалить белые границы.

Мы просто должны перезапустить Единицу, при помощи следующей команды -

unity --replace,

, который перезапустит среду рабочего стола, но сохранит, текущая неповрежденная Сессия.

Так никакой необходимый выход из системы/вход в систему, просто назовите вышеупомянутую команду каждый раз, когда эти драйверы NVIDIA создают Ваш неприменимый экран.

РЕДАКТИРОВАНИЕ -

попробовало это решение только на Ubuntu, таким образом, я предполагаю, что большая часть Дистрибутива Debian будет работать здесь, но не уверенная в любом другом Дистрибутиве Linux.

<час>

ОБНОВЛЕНИЕ

Выше Решения было временным... Поскольку это верно, что последние драйверы NVIDIA повреждают Ubuntu... Я предполагаю, что u должен попробовать решение в следующей ссылке - Странные артефакты вдоль границ окна

, Поскольку nvidia-367 обновляет себя автоматически к nvidia-375, мы должны получить стабильный nvidia-370, который не обновляет себя. Это решило мою проблему, но я все еще не убежден, поскольку я все еще получаю экранный разрыв при просмотре видео высокого разрешения...

5
ответ дан 23 November 2019 в 04:03

Преступник является новой версией драйвера Nvidia. Возвращение к 375 не работает, потому что, по моему скромному мнению, оно было также обновлено (вспомогательная версия), и/или ее зависимости являются соединением нескольких версий. Так или иначе:

  1. Удаляют PPA. На моем компьютере я удалил файл /etc/apt/sources.list.d/graphics-drivers-ubuntu-ppa-xenial.list, указывающий на репозиторий deb http://ppa.launchpad.net/graphics-drivers/ppa/ubuntu xenial main
  2. , Удаляют все установленные пакеты Nvidia, т.е. nvidia-*. На моем компьютере я удалил несколько пакетов с apt remove nvidia-361 nvidia-375 nvidia-378
  3. Обновление список пакетов с apt update
  4. Установка последняя официальная версия (т.е. 367) с apt install nvidia-367

Как примечание стороны, я всегда поражаюсь, как обновления регулярно повреждают Ubuntu...

8
ответ дан 23 November 2019 в 04:03

Обновление драйвера Nvidia к 384,69 решило проблему для меня.

В "программном обеспечении и Обновлениях" открывают вкладку "Additional drivers" должна быть доступная опция "nvidia-384". Выберите->, Применяют Изменения-> Перезапуск

, Если не затем посетите: http://www.nvidia.com/object/unix.html

1
ответ дан 23 November 2019 в 04:03

Другие вопросы по тегам:

Похожие вопросы: